MOUNTAIN TRAILS
TRAILS WITHOUT LIMITS

The network of hiking and cross-country skiing trails stretches for hundreds of kilometers. To walk the Montagne Noire trail is to climb a mountain 875m high. This trail is part of the Inter-Centre and the National Trail.

CYCLING CIRCUITS
Cycling enthusiasts are welcome in the region with around ten road cycling circuits. The most popular of these circuits, the Tour of the Two Lakes, is accessible at Le Domaine La Montagne Noire. A 76.5 km excursion to discover the beauty and diversity of the landscapes. To learn more about all the cycling circuits and bike paths click here: 
LA MONTAGNE NOIRE Resort & Résidences gives you private access to Lake Archambault and thus allows you to discover 14km2 of one of the most breathtaking lakes in Quebec. Only small boats (non-motorized) such as canoes, kayaks, paddle boards, and sailboards will be allowed on our site. Canoe and kayak circuits are available to explore the various lakes and rivers in the region.

SKI RESORTS
Skiers and snowboarders will be spoiled for choice! The 2 ski resorts, Ski Garceau and Ski La Réserve are 15 minutes from La MONTAGNE NOIRE. In addition, it will only take 45 minutes to get to the north side of Mont-Tremblant. Note that our residences are all equipped with outdoor ski storage.
